StrmnNrmn has updated his blog and it looks like R13 will be here for tomorrow, expect more updates with a changelog soon too!

"Saturday, November 03, 2007
Daedalus R13 Soon
I've just about finished implementing the last couple of savestate features I talked about last week.

I've got a bit of polishing to do and a little bit more testing, but I'm hoping I should be able to release R13 sometime tomorrow (Sunday).

I'll post again then with a complete list of changes and links to the latest builds for you to download. See you then!

-StrmnNrmn"


Via StrmnNrmn's Blog: http://strmnnrmn.blogspot.com/
